









🦷 Refresh your smile with science and style!
Nudge 10% Nano Hydroxyapatite Toothpaste offers a fluoride-free, enamel-friendly formula featuring 10% nano-hydroxyapatite particles that mimic natural enamel for advanced repair and protection. Its unique watermelon flavor provides a fresh, non-mint alternative, while the clean, SLS-free formulation ensures gentle daily care suitable for sensitive mouths. Perfect for modern oral care routines seeking effective, science-backed, and enjoyable toothpaste.

Not minty, not disgustingly sweet, just a great flavor tooth
I have systemic scleroderma and one of the many problems that come along with that is brushing my teeth. Regular toothpaste burns my mouth, kids toothpaste is so sweet it's disgusting, and I'm trying to avoid fluoride because I've been doing research on hydroxyapatite toothpaste. I've tried a few others from Ollie, Dr squatch.... And the mint is just too much for me. I got this toothpaste today. I love it! It has an amazing foam that just makes my mouth feel so clean and the taste was wonderful. It's a subtle watermelon flavor not sweet and no mint. I'm actually looking forward to the next time I brush my teeth. It's been about an hour My mouth feels wonderfully clean and fresh my breath is great.. I can't wait to try the other flavors but for now watermelon is superb! Thank you so much for making a toothpaste for adults that those of us with medical issues that affect our mouths can use.
